A method for teaching an individual to speak correctly using novel visual displays and supporting descriptive material. The visual display comprises a string of discreet visual segments illustrating volume, pace, pitch, melody and tone that guide the individual in creating specific sounds and speech patterns. The visual displays can be published in a book or pamphlet from or in electronic media such as CD, CD-Rom, DVD, or video.
